4 Tips On Keeping Your Body Healthy


All of us have the responsibility to remain relatively healthy, but you would be much better off if you took your health seriously. That’s not necessarily about losing weight or making sure to do a lot of exercises, but rather making sure your body is getting everything it needs to function properly. Your health contributes to what you can do and how you feel, and being healthy can help you to greatly reduce serious health risks.

While you may not feel like your health is something you need to take seriously right now, you may be at risk of serious complications without knowing it, and the signs won’t show until it’s too late.

A regular exercise routine

Maintaining a healthy body is not about the shape that you are, but it is about making sure you’re keeping active. Saving a portion of your day for some exercise can bring about many great health benefits, and are something you should start to prioritize. It can be anything, and it doesn’t have to be overly strenuous activities that you find difficult.

It could be a good idea to find a way that works for you. There are plenty of ways for you to get your exercise, be it through outdoor activities, sports, or even video games made to get you in shape like Ring Fit Adventure.

A healthy sleeping pattern

Sleep is easy to put off when you’re having a good time, even when you know you have to be up in the morning. You know that you’re still going to wake up tomorrow when your alarm goes off, so sometimes you may delay going to bed. However, your sleep pattern contributes to both your physical and your mental health. You need the rest if you’re going to function, and without it, you could be damaging your body.

Those who fall behind on sleep also tend to be more irritable and stressed than others, and it can make it even more difficult for you to fall asleep.

Relax

While it might not sound like something urgent, it is. Relaxing is very important if you’re going to reduce your stress and raise your serotonin. You need a process that helps you to properly unload all of the stress that’s built up in the day, and if you don’t have that, it’s going to start to take a toll on your body. Being overly stressed can affect how you age and your mental wellbeing.
